cmake_minimum_required(VERSION 3.0)

PROJECT(tr104d)

IF(DAEMON_JSON_INPUT)
	ADD_DEFINITIONS(-DDAEMON_JSON_INPUT="${DAEMON_JSON_INPUT}")
ELSE()
	ADD_DEFINITIONS(-DDAEMON_JSON_INPUT="/etc/tr104/input.json")
ENDIF()

FILE(GLOB BBF_SOURCES *.c)
ADD_EXECUTABLE(tr104d ${BBF_SOURCES})
TARGET_LINK_LIBRARIES(tr104d dmtree ubus ubox blobmsg_json uci json-c dl)

INSTALL(TARGETS tr104d DESTINATION usr/sbin)
